Emulsifying Agents Emulsions are stabilized by including an emulsifier or emulsifying agents. These agents have each a hydrophilic along with a lipophilic part of their chemical construction. All emulsifying agents focus at and therefore are adsorbed on to the oil:drinking water interface to provide a protecting barrier around the dispersed droplets. In combination with this protective barrier, emulsifiers stabilize the emulsion by lessening the interfacial stress of your program.

Pharmaceutical emulsions are dispersions of one liquid in A further immiscible liquid. An emulsion is made up of at the very least two liquid more info phases, 1 dispersed as globules in one other, and stabilized by an emulsifying agent. Emulsions might be oil-in-h2o or water-in-oil based upon which stage is dispersed. Emulsions are thermodynamically unstable and rely on emulsifying agents to kinetically stabilize the process by decreasing interfacial pressure or forming protecting films all around globules.
